WGU Applied-Algebra Exam Syllabus Topics:
| Section | Objectives |
|---|---|
| Topic 1: Graphical Depictions | - Interpret inputs and outputs for situations - Interpret asymptotes for situations - Interpret concavity for situations - Interpret maximum and minimum for situations - Interpret rates of change for situations |
| Topic 2: Logistic Functions | - Interpret inputs and outputs for logistic functions - Interpret asymptotes for logistic functions - Interpret rates of change for logistic functions |
| Topic 3: Functions and Algebra of Functions | - Derive conclusions based on graphs - Derive conclusions based on notation - Derive conclusions based on data |
| Topic 4: Linear Functions | - Interpret rates of change for linear functions - Interpret inputs and outputs of linear functions |
| Topic 5: Exponential Functions | - Interpret concavity for exponential functions - Interpret rates of change for exponential functions - Interpret inputs and outputs for exponential functions |
| Topic 6: Polynomial Functions | - Interpret inputs and outputs for polynomial functions - Interpret rates of change for polynomial functions - Interpret concavity for polynomial functions |
| Topic 7: Validity of Models | - Determine fit - Determine validity - Examine utility |
